St. Julie’s Ladies Guild



St. Julies Ladies Guild was organized in 1970.  It meets on the first Wednesday of each month from September to April in the parish hall.  Any woman 18 years of age or over, or wife of a parishioner regardless of faith may become a member.  Membership dues are $10.00 a year.

The purpose of the Guild is to promote spiritual growth and social activity as well as to assist in parish activities.  Programs for the monthly meetings vary from spiritual subjects, to entertainment, and refreshments.  Usually homemade items are provided by the members.

St. Julies Ladies Guild has touched the lives of many parishioners burdened with illness or bereavement.   The Sunshine Chairperson remembers Guild members who are ill with flowers and cards, and expresses sympathy to parishioners who have lost a love one.

At Christmas the Guild adopts a family in need in the parish and has fun shopping for clothes for the family and toys for the children, and then wrapping all the gifts.

Another chairperson visits a local Nursing Home and provides entertainment and birthday parties once a month for the residents.  The residents  give the Guild their wish list for Christmas and the ladies enjoy buying the gifts which are distributed by Santa at the Christmas party.  In many cases it is the only Christmas some residents have.

There are chairpersons for different activities sponsored by the Guild.  They include parish dinners, sales of meat pies, cakes, sweet bread, and a very popular event, is the sale of malassadas made by the women with the help of some dedicated men in the parish.  Also, once a month the ladies sponsor a coffee and donut breakfast after Sunday Masses.

Another important fund raising event is the Booster Club.  Members, parishioners and non-parishioners join in September and are entitled to participate in a monthly drawing of $25.00 and enjoy a dinner in the spring at which grand prizes are drawn.

The proceeds from these events are given to the pastor for scholarships and other parish needs.
